Velo is a browser-based screen recording platform available at usevelo.ai that combines screen capture, audio recording, and AI-powered video editing into a single workflow. Designed for professionals who need to produce polished recordings without installing heavy desktop software, Velo positions itself as a fast, shareable alternative to traditional screen recorders. This Velo review breaks down its core features, pricing structure, and ideal use cases to help you decide whether it belongs in your toolkit.
Core Features and Capabilities
Velo focuses on reducing the steps between capturing a screen and delivering a finished video. Key capabilities include:
- Screen and audio capture: Record your full screen, a specific application window, or a browser tab, with simultaneous microphone and system audio input.
- AI-powered editing: Automated tools assist with trimming, noise reduction, and generating captions, cutting manual editing time significantly.
- In-browser workflow: No desktop installation required; the entire record-edit-share pipeline runs in the browser, making it accessible across operating systems.
- Instant sharing: Recordings are hosted on Velo's platform and shareable via a direct link, suitable for async team communication, client demos, and product walkthroughs.
- Professional output: Exports maintain quality suitable for embedding in documentation, sales outreach, or onboarding materials.
Use Cases and Target Audience
Velo is well-suited for a range of SaaS and knowledge-worker scenarios:
- Product teams recording feature demos or bug reports to share with engineering without scheduling a meeting.
- Sales and customer success teams creating personalized video walkthroughs for prospects or onboarding new users asynchronously.
- Content creators and educators who need a quick screen recorder with audio that produces clean, captioned output without a dedicated editing suite.
- Remote teams replacing lengthy Zoom calls with short, focused recorded explanations that colleagues can watch on their own schedule.
The AI-assisted editing layer is particularly relevant for users who record frequently but lack the time to manually clean up footage. Automated captions also improve accessibility and engagement when videos are shared externally.
Pricing and Velo Alternatives
Velo offers a free tier that covers basic screen recording and sharing, making it accessible for individuals or small teams evaluating the tool before committing. Paid plans unlock advanced AI features, longer recording limits, and additional storage — though exact plan pricing should be confirmed on the official site, as tiers can update. When considering a Velo alternative, common comparisons include Loom, Screencastify, and Vidyard. Velo differentiates itself through its AI-native editing features baked into a lightweight browser experience, whereas Loom emphasizes team collaboration features and Vidyard leans toward enterprise video hosting and analytics. For teams specifically looking for the best SaaS tool software in the async video category, Velo's combination of free access, AI automation, and zero-install setup gives it a practical edge for lightweight to mid-volume use cases.
Overall, Velo delivers a focused screen recording experience enhanced by AI tools that reduce post-production overhead. It suits individuals and small-to-medium teams that prioritize speed and simplicity over deep analytics or enterprise integrations. The free entry point makes it low-risk to test alongside existing tools.

When NOT to use?
- You need to edit complex video projects with advanced effects and color grading. Velo is optimized for quick screen recordings and AI-powered edits, not professional-grade video production with layered effects, keyframing, or detailed color correction workflows.
- You're recording live streams that require real-time interaction with your audience. Velo is designed for asynchronous screen capture and post-production editing, not live streaming platforms where you need instant audience engagement and chat moderation.
- Your workflow involves capturing multiple camera angles or mixing external video sources. Velo focuses on single-screen recording; it's not built to handle multi-camera setups or composite video from different sources simultaneously.
- You need to record gameplay with high frame rates and minimal latency impact. Velo's primary use case is screen recording for tutorials and presentations, not gaming capture where specialized tools offer better performance optimization and codec support.
- Your organization requires enterprise-level security, data residency controls, or on-premise deployment. As a cloud-based SaaS tool, Velo may not meet compliance requirements for companies needing strict data sovereignty or offline-only workflows.
